The robust, slightly curved stainless-steel head of this weeder provides leverage. It has a broad top, tapers to a short, forked end, and one side that is severely serrated. The tang, the vast, reinforced neck that joins the handle to the head, is protected from harm by a finger guard at the foot of the bright red handle.
The non-slip, soft gel handle provides excellent grip and comfort, especially when pressing down to loosen deeply ingrained weeds. It feels robust and capable; if necessary, the finger guard provides additional protection. The bright red handle is sharply serrated on one side for cutting roots and features a finger guard to protect the hand. It has a sturdy, robust feel and can handle any weeding task.

How to Use a Weeding Tool?
Just as there is a variety of weeds that proliferate your garden, there are various types of weeding tools to get rid of them. You’ll need a Dutch hoe to clear a large area or a garden knife to cut and hop the dandelions. For those rooted deep down in the soil, you will need weed pullers.
But that’s not all! You can find a variety of weed pullers, too. There is a plug-style, single-blade, or twist-and-pull weeder to dig, clasp, chop, and rip them off your garden. If you’ve been too late in weeding your garden, you’ll need a tougher variety, like a three-claw puller, to fight dirty.

Buyer’s Guide
Purchasing weeding tools can be challenging if you are a beginner. Therefore, to help you, we will discuss some significant elements to consider. Make sure to consider the following when purchasing a weed-killer tool:
Type
Weeders come in various forms, like weeds that can grow in your garden. These instruments can rake, cut, slice, dig, and shop weeds. Since they may fit better into cracks and crevices, handheld extractors usually need you to approach close to the ground. Moreover, they manage weeds well. Alternatively, you can use your body’s force to drive the tool into the ground while standing with long-handled weeders. Rakes, hoes, rakes, sickles, and gardening forks are common weeding tools.
Materials
When searching for weeding tools, a robust material is essential. Most weeding tools are constructed from metal, like stainless steel or cast aluminium. Additionally, they are frequently coated with zinc or cast iron to prevent rusting over time—especially since these instruments frequently come into contact with moist dirt. These instruments usually have ergonomic plastic or strong wood handles for a comfortable grip.
Ease of Use
An excellent weeding tool should be sturdy, well-made, and comfortable. Additionally, the weight should feel appropriate for you and well-balanced. If kneeling and bending over is challenging, consider a stand-up weeder or one with a more extended handle, if available. Try out a few different sorts if you’re in a store.
